先自我介绍一下,小编浙江大学毕业,去过华为、字节跳动等大厂,目前阿里P7
深知大多数程序员,想要提升技能,往往是自己摸索成长,但自己不成体系的自学效果低效又漫长,而且极易碰到天花板技术停滞不前!
因此收集整理了一份《2024年最新大数据全套学习资料》,初衷也很简单,就是希望能够帮助到想自学提升又不知道该从何学起的朋友。
既有适合小白学习的零基础资料,也有适合3年以上经验的小伙伴深入学习提升的进阶课程,涵盖了95%以上大数据知识点,真正体系化!
由于文件比较多,这里只是将部分目录截图出来,全套包含大厂面经、学习笔记、源码讲义、实战项目、大纲路线、讲解视频,并且后续会持续更新
如果你需要这些资料,可以添加V获取:vip204888 (备注大数据)
正文
三:有哪些云
①、公有云。即云产品通过公网提供云资源与服务产品,用户进行购使用公有云资源。
②、私有云。即用户在本地自己搭建节点资源、云管理平台,构建在本地的云。
③、混合云。服务同时部署在公有云与私有云上。例如出于安全考虑,用户可以将私密数据存放在自己的私有云中。同时,将那些测试类业务(经常变更与升级)、外部用户经常访问的业务部署在公有云上,充分利用公有云可靠性、专业运维、快速资源扩容等优点。
四:云计算的关键技术
(1)虚拟化技术。
①虚拟化概念
虚拟化是指计算元件在虚拟的而不是真实的基础运行,用“虚”的软件来代替或模拟“实”的服务器,CPU,网络等硬件 产品的一种简化管理和优化资源的解决方案。
虚拟化将物理资源转变为具有可管理性的逻辑资源,以消除物理结构之间的隔离,将物理资源融为一个整体。
虚拟机是指通过软件模拟的具有完整硬件系统的计算机,从理论上将完全等同于实体的物理计算机。
虚拟化三层含义
• 虚拟化的对象是各种各样的资源。
• 经过虚拟化后的逻辑资源对用户隐藏了不必要的细节。
• 用户可以在虚拟环境中实现其在真实环境中的部分或者全部功能。
②虚拟化类别
服务器虚拟化
是将虚拟化技术应用于服务器,将一台服务器虚拟成若干虚拟服务器,在该服务器上可以支持多个操作系统同时运行。
桌面虚拟化
是将计算机终端系统进行虚拟化,以达到桌面使用的安全性和灵活性。可以通过任何设备,在任何地点,任何时间通过网络访问属于我们个人的桌面系统。
存储虚拟化
是对存储硬件资源进行抽象化表现。
网络虚拟化
网络虚拟化就是在一个物理网络上模拟出多个逻辑网络来。
应用虚拟化
是把应用对低层的系统和硬件的依赖抽象出来,可以解决版本不兼容的问题。
③虚拟化技术
虚拟机、容器
(二)云管理平台技术。
具有高效调配大量服务器资源,使其更好协同工作的能力。其中,方便地部署和开通新业务、快速发现并且恢复系统故障、通过自动化、智能化手段实现大规模系统可靠的运营是云计算平台管理技术的关键。
(三)分布式数据存储技术。
将数据存储在不同的物理设备中。这种模式不仅摆脱了硬件设备的限制,同时扩展性更好,能够快速响应用户需求的变化(整合存储资源 提供动态可伸缩资源池的分布式存储技术)。
将数据分布在不同的服务器上存储设备上,在之前就如图中左边的那个一样集中在一个设备上可能这个设备坏了,里面的数据文件就恢复不出来了,分布式存储是动态可伸缩的分布在不同的设备上,如其中的一个设备坏了我们可以通过其他的办法将数据文件恢复。
正符合云计算快速高效的处理海量数据的优势。在数据爆炸的今天这个技术至关重要,为保证数据资料的高可靠性。云计算常用分布式数据存储的技术,将数据存储于不同物理设备中,不仅摆脱物理设备的限制,扩展性更好,满足快速响应用户需求的变化。
网上学习资料一大堆,但如果学到的知识不成体系,遇到问题时只是浅尝辄止,不再深入研究,那么很难做到真正的技术提升。
需要这份系统化的资料的朋友,可以添加V获取:vip204888 (备注大数据)
一个人可以走的很快,但一群人才能走的更远!不论你是正从事IT行业的老鸟或是对IT行业感兴趣的新人,都欢迎加入我们的的圈子(技术交流、学习资源、职场吐槽、大厂内推、面试辅导),让我们一起学习成长!
不论你是正从事IT行业的老鸟或是对IT行业感兴趣的新人,都欢迎加入我们的的圈子(技术交流、学习资源、职场吐槽、大厂内推、面试辅导),让我们一起学习成长!**